fre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于pstn的智能語音報警系統(tǒng)設(shè)計論文-文庫吧

2025-02-06 10:15 本頁面


【正文】 練識別用的參數(shù)模板;然后,利用可以衡量未知模式和參數(shù)模式(即模板)的似然度來測度函數(shù);最后,選用一種最佳準則及專家知識作為識別決策,對識別候選者作最后判決,得到最好的識別結(jié)果作為輸出。 句法模式識別 類似于文章中的句法分析。它不僅應(yīng)用于語音識別,還廣泛地應(yīng)用于手寫文字及圖像的識別上。句法模式識別系統(tǒng)的原理如圖 6所示。首先,對語音信號進行結(jié)構(gòu)分析, 由階層式的分模式構(gòu)成模型,這就是對象模式。輸入的語音信號經(jīng)過預處理后,對此信號作模式的描述,然后對此輸入模式作模式分析,檢查輸入模式與識別對象的模式的結(jié)構(gòu)是否相同或在某范圍內(nèi)結(jié)構(gòu)一致,由此判定輸入模式就是某種對象模式,從而得到識別結(jié)果。 圖 6 句法模式識別原理圖 5) 后處理 在大詞匯量連續(xù)語音識別系統(tǒng)中,為了抬高識別正確率需要使用語言模型,利用語音識 別單位之間連接時的相互制約的關(guān)系,采取統(tǒng)計方法與語法相結(jié)合的方法建立語言模型,達到限制識別器譯碼時的 自由度,提高系統(tǒng)的性能。目前后處理在嵌入式語音系統(tǒng)中還很難使用。 1) 語音識別中特征提取 特征提取是語音識別的第一步(也稱前端處理)。利用一組濾波器來分析語音信號的頻率,是最早應(yīng)用的頻譜分析法之一。這種方法使用簡單,實時性好,受外界環(huán)境的影響小,所以至今仍是頻譜分析的常用方法。其 原理圖如下(圖 7): 預處理 模式描述 模式分析 后處理 生成規(guī)則 輸入語音 語音 識別 初步 識別 結(jié)果 識別 結(jié)果 模式采樣 濾波器 LFn fn … 語音 輸入 濾波器 LFn fn 濾波器 LFn fn 圖 7 帶通濾波器組原理圖 2) Mel頻率倒譜系數(shù) Mel 頻率倒譜系數(shù) MFCC(Mel Frequency Cepstrum Coeficient)是語音信號的頻域參數(shù),它也稱為臨界倒帶譜系數(shù)。首先用傅立葉變換將時域信號變換成頻域信號,然后在頻域內(nèi)按照 下表(表 3)的臨界頻率 和帶寬選取數(shù)字濾波器,并在頻域內(nèi)進行計算處理,然后通過反傅立葉變換得到 Mel頻率倒譜系數(shù)。 表 3 臨界頻率 編號 中心頻率/Hz 頻率范圍 /Hz 帶寬/Hz 編號 中心頻率/Hz 頻率范圍 /Hz 帶寬/Hz 1 50 20~ 100 80 13 1850 1720~ 2021 280 2 150 100~ 200 100 14 2450 2021~ 2320 320 3 250 200~ 300 100 15 2500 2320~ 2700 380 4 350 300~ 400 100 16 2900 2700~ 3150 450 5 450 400~ 510 110 17 3400 3150~ 3700 550 6 570 510~ 630 120 18 4000 3700~ 4400 700 7 700 630~ 770 140 19 4800 4400~ 5300 900 8 840 770~ 920 150 20 5800 5300~ 6400 1100 9 1000 920~ 1080 160 21 7000 6400~ 7700 1300 10 1170 1080~ 1270 190 22 8500 7700~ 9500 1800 11 1370 1270~ 1480 210 23 10500 9500~ 12021 2500 12 1600 1480~ 1720 240 24 13500 12021~ 15500 3500 3) 語音信號的矢量量化 矢量量化 VQ( Vector Quantization)是一種及其重要的信號壓縮方法,特別是在對低速語音編碼和語音識別的研究中。 量化分為兩大類:標量量化和矢量量化。矢量量化的過程是將語音信號波形 k個樣點的每一幀,或有k個參數(shù)的每一參數(shù)幀,構(gòu)成 k維空間中的一個矢量,然后對這個矢量進行量化。 原理圖如下(圖 8) : 圖 8 矢量量化器的原理圖 語音系統(tǒng)實現(xiàn)過程 本系統(tǒng)采用特定人語音識別是指語音模板由單人訓練 ,對訓練的語音命令識 別準確率高 ,而其他人的語音命令識別的準確率較低或者不識別。采用凌陽 SPCE061A提供的語音識別的 API函數(shù)庫實現(xiàn)。 計算最小距離 min d(Xi,Yj) 找到相應(yīng)角標 jmin 從碼書中找出 Yjmix 失真測度共識 碼書 Yj j=0,1,? ,M1 碼書 Yj j=0,1,? ,M1 K 維輸入矢量 Xi jmix 信道或存儲器 jmix Yj K 維重構(gòu)矢量 濾波器 LFn fn 1) 語音采集 凌陽的 SPCE061A 是 16 位單片機,具有 DSP 功能,有很強的信息處理能力,最高時鐘可達到 49M,具備運算速度高的優(yōu)勢等等,這為語音的播放、辨識提供了條件。 語音采集通過麥克風輸入,其電 路圖如下(圖 9) : 2) 語音識別 下圖是簡化的 語音識別原理圖(圖 10),辨認特 定的使用者即特定語者 (Speaker Dependent, SD)模式,使用者可針對特定,語者辨認詞匯 (可由使用者自行定義 )。 圖 10 簡化的語音 識別原理圖 特定語者辨識 SD( Speaker Dependent),即語音樣板由單個人訓練,也只能識別訓練某人的語音命令。 圖 11是語音辨識的一個整體框圖,框圖中的函數(shù)是凌陽單片機提供的。 圖 11 語音辨識的整體框圖 聲學模式訓練 語音匹配 語音模式訓練 語音處理 識別結(jié)果 理解結(jié)果 復雜聲 學、言 語條件 下的語 音輸入 語言模式 語言模式 初始化 BSR_DeleteSDG roup(0) 調(diào)用訓練模塊TrainWord(int WordID, int RespondID) 初始化識別器 BSR_InitRecogni zer(BSR_MIC) 啟動實時監(jiān)控 BSR_EnableCPU Indicator() 辨識處理 BSR_GetResult() 辨識部分 3)語音錄放 用凌陽 Compress Tool 事先把所需要的語音信號錄制好,本系統(tǒng)共包括近二十個語音資源,整個語音信號經(jīng)凌陽 SACM_S480 壓縮算法壓縮不到 20K 存儲空間, SPCE061A 單片機具有 32k 閃存,使用內(nèi)部 flash 即可滿足要求。凌陽 SPCE061A 單片機自帶雙通道 DAC 音頻輸出, DAC DAC2 轉(zhuǎn)換輸出的模擬量電流信號分別通過 AUD1 和 AUD2 管腳輸出, DAC 輸出為電流型輸出,所以 DAC 輸出經(jīng)過 SPY0030音頻放大,以驅(qū)動喇叭放音,放大 電路如圖 12,這為單片機的音頻設(shè)計提供了極大方便。在它們后面接一個簡單的音頻放大電路和喇叭即可實現(xiàn)語音播報功能。 這里需要說明一下,由于我們選用的是凌陽單片機的開發(fā)板,一些基本的硬件電路已經(jīng)集成在開發(fā)板上,所以 語音系統(tǒng)實現(xiàn)過程主要通過軟件實現(xiàn),具體設(shè)計參見軟件部分。 PSTN的接口 本系統(tǒng)所有與外界相關(guān)聯(lián)的通訊均以電話為媒介,我們 利用單片機檢測電話線上的信號來得到控制信號,從而控制整個系統(tǒng)的運行。 公共電話網(wǎng)上的信號是一種懸浮信號,電話使用的是懸浮地,因此,電話信號一旦與其他地連接,由于其地端參考點不同,就不能工作在正確狀態(tài),信號會被迅速衰減,我們也就無從得到正確的信號。為了解決這一問題,我們在實驗過程中曾嘗試了幾個不同方案,比如用變壓器、電池供電、穩(wěn)壓整流等等,最終考慮到系統(tǒng)整體,采用光電耦合。 電話線上平時有 50 伏左右的直流電壓,但是這個電壓還不足以驅(qū)動整流電路的光電耦合;有振鈴信號 到來時,電話線路上 有 90伏振鈴信號,經(jīng)過整流及濾波后,驅(qū)動光電耦合器,如圖 13所示。有振鈴信號時,輸出為 低 電平,無振鈴時為 高 電平, CPU 以此來來判斷有無振鈴及振鈴次數(shù)。 當整個系統(tǒng)處于工作狀態(tài)時,有 電話打入振鈴信號從電話線進入整流電路,經(jīng)光耦后輸入到凌陽單片機。凌陽控制自動摘機,接通電話。這時撥打者可聽到語音提示輸入密碼,輸入正確密碼并確認后,進入主菜單操作,用戶這時可以通過按不同的功能鍵查詢不同的信息,同時也可以修改密碼。查詢結(jié)束退出后,系統(tǒng)又進入待機狀態(tài),檢測報警信號和等待電話查詢。電話撥出當 51 單片機檢測到異常情況時,隨即啟 動自動撥號程序,同時把這一情況告之凌陽單片機,確認電話接通后馬上進行語音報警;如若遇到號碼接不通的情況,一定時間后自動掛斷,并開始撥打存儲在 ROM中的下一號碼,循環(huán)往下直至打通為止。 根據(jù)國家標準,電話主要鈴聲有以下幾種: 鈴流 鈴流用來呼叫被叫用戶。鈴流為 25177。 3Hz正弦波,諧波失真不大于 10%,輸出電壓有效值 90正負 15V,振鈴采用 5s斷續(xù),即一秒送, 4s斷,斷、續(xù)時間偏差不超過177。 10%。 撥號音 用來通知主叫用戶可以撥號。撥號音采用頻率為 450177。 25Hz 的交流電源,發(fā)送電平為 10177。3dBm,是連續(xù)的信號音。 回鈴音 表示被叫用戶處于被振鈴狀態(tài),采用頻率為 450177。 25Hz的交流電源,發(fā)送電平為 10177。 3dBm,它是 5s斷續(xù)的信號音,即 1s 送, 4s斷,與振鈴音一致。 忙音 表示本次接續(xù)遇到機線忙或被叫用戶忙,采用頻率為 450177。 25Hz的交流電源,發(fā)送電平為 10177。 3dBm,它是 ,即 , 。久叫不應(yīng) 90s后送忙音。 催掛音 它是由測量臺發(fā)送給久不掛機用戶的信號,其目的是通知用戶掛機,采用頻率 950177。 50Hz 的交流電源,發(fā)送電平為 0~ 25dBm,發(fā)送連續(xù)信 號音,響度變化分五級,由最低級逐步升高。 電話的各種鈴聲的判別用單片機處理,經(jīng)過整形電路,根據(jù)各種鈴聲的不同通斷時間,得到不同占空比的信號,即可獲得相應(yīng)處理。具體見 89C51單片機部分。 電話的各種鈴流可以利用整形電路(本設(shè)計采用以 LM567為核心的鎖相環(huán)鑒頻電路)得到不同占空比的 TTL信號,其中有鈴聲時有此信號,無鈴聲時一直為高電平,因此總體上說是不連續(xù)的波形信號。整形電路見圖 14。將這種波形送入單片機進行判斷,就能實現(xiàn)各種功能。 撥號電路,通過測試 ,電話機的鍵盤撥號原理是一個二維矩陣,用一個二維向量表示一個按鍵, 如圖17 例如按鍵 1 為 [A,E],按鍵 2為 [B,E]芯片是通過檢測 A E, B E是否導通來檢測鍵 1 和鍵 2 的狀態(tài),其他按鍵的檢測同理。若 A E導通 ,則表示鍵 1按下。機械按鈕的導通原理是手動按下,令其導通(如圖 15)。按此原理,我們設(shè)計了用模擬電子開關(guān)來代替機械的按鍵接通。模擬電子開關(guān)的大致原理如下(如圖 16):Ac是控制端,用 TTL電平就可以控制。當 Ac為低電平時 ,A E相當于斷開 ,當 Ac為高電平時 ,A E導通。 圖 15 機械按鈕原理圖 圖 16 模擬電子開關(guān)原理圖 整個鍵盤如圖 17所示 ,芯片原理連接圖如圖 18 所示。 圖 17 鍵盤工作原理圖 模擬開關(guān) A E Ac A E Ac A B C D E F G 1 2 3 4 5 6 7 8 9 0 * 模 擬 開 關(guān) 模擬開關(guān) 全部接通 A B C D E F G Ac Bc Cc Dc Ec Fc Gc 圖 18 模擬電子開關(guān)鍵盤 根據(jù)上面兩個圖列出如表 4所示按鍵與控制端的編碼對應(yīng)關(guān)系 表 4 按鍵編碼表 Ac Bc Cc Dc Ec Fc Gc 按鍵 Ac Bc Cc Dc Ec Fc Gc 按鍵 1 0 0 0 1 0 0 1 0 0 1 0 1 0 0 7 1 0 0 0 0 1 0 2 0 0 1 0 0 1 0 8 1 0 0 0 0 0 1 3 0
點擊復制文檔內(nèi)容
畢業(yè)設(shè)計相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1